Transaction e21b90e2da5b110f0984009b1dfa2c70192e11dfa2f9a672a8bc23abd3fc158b
1 Input
1 Output
-
e21b90e2da5b110f0984009b1dfa2c70192e11dfa2f9a672a8bc23abd3fc158b:0
- value
- 310346
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cdad68754b8e5cf66ac4ff0432c37495749c8550 OP_EQUAL
- address
- 3LSYBUG6JMUZeQr5wxtqt5xMYWj6U9QV67